Unsasisfied client
I had booked and paid for accommodation in the Kruger Park at Bergendal through Afritrip Kruger.Com.On our arrival at Malelane Gate after travelling for 5 hours we were told that accommodation had been cancelled as they had not received payment from Afritrip. You can imagine our disbelief. On phoning the company in Cape Town they found accommodation outside the Kruger Park which was not what we wanted but had no choice and another 2.5 hours drive.Lucky for us we knew where we were going,but you can imagine the horror of foreigners who would be expecting to stay in the Kruger Park.On returning home I sent them emails and phoned the company and to date 11/05/17 have received no response.No letter of apology or anything,just completely ignored.I will never recommend booking through them

Making a plan, to fit my requirements
I was on conference in Uganda, and decided to try my luck in doing a Gorilla tour, with the 2,5 days I had available after the conference, before my flight home. Not only was Elly very quick to respond to my initial enquiries (and all mail subsequently), but he was also able to tailor the usual 3 days package, which the other operators did not offer. By changing my second night stay, he was able to get me back to the airport on time, without risking driving at night after the trekking.
My pick up was 10 minutes early (always a good sign), accompanied by a company representative, and the guide.
The tour guide, Tom Karwani, was clearly experienced. His vehicle was super clean, neat and in perfect working order. I was travelling solo, and spent the next 3 days with Tom, driving, eating, chatting, enjoying the scenery and companionable silences. We talked about politics (both his and mine), families, economies, conservation and I challenged him to a quiz app. After a few false starts, we eventually made the high scores!
About the accommodation? Night one was rustic. I love camping, so finding a perfectly located tented camp in the forest, was a treat. And hot water shower luxury is always a bargain when "eco-locating". The second best score Broadbill camp earned, was for the roaring lounge fire, on a cold night. And the best score, was for the hot water bottle in my bed. Made a great cocoon nest for the night. I am sorry I could not stay there the second night.
The gorilla excursion went off without a hitch. All paperwork was done, and the rangers were professional, friendly and helpful. Use of porters is not required, but I was happy to support the local community in this way. And I was happy to tip the staff, for tracking the gorillas from early morning, resulting in our small group finding the gorillas within 10 minutes. I understand we were particularly lucky in this regard.
The gorillas you have to experience for yourself. It is very special.
The second night was spent in a superb modern and top class hotel in Mbarara. Igongo Country Hotel. With all the modern conveniences, and a personal guided tour of the museum and culture village, I enjoyed my stay here too.
All in all, the service providers Elly had picked, and the regular whatsapps to check if everything was OK, made my adventure thoroughly enjoyable, and safe. Thank you.
